Imagine waking up to the gentle sounds of nature and taking a dip in your own inviting private pool. This is the experience that awaits you at our stunning Lonavala villa, nestled amidst lush landscapes. Retreat from the hustle and bustle of city life and relax in the tranquility of this picturesque hill station. Relax in your cozy villa,